Mary Evelyn Henderson Cumberland

MERIDIAN —

    Graveside services for Mary Evelyn Henderson Cumberland will be held Wednesday, at 3 p.m., at Forest Lawn Memorial Cemetery with Pastor David Chandler officiating. Barham Funeral Home is in charge of arrangements.

    Mrs. Cumberland, 84, of Meridian, died Friday, Jan. 25, 2013, at Regency Hospital in Meridian. She was born in Meridian on Sept. 9, 1928. She was married to the late Johnnie F. Cumberland in March 1948. Mrs. Cumberland retired from Civil Service at Meridian Naval Air Station in 1990 and was an active member of First Assembly of God Church in Meridian. She will always be remembered as a devoted wife, loving mother, sister, grandmother, and servant to God and others.

    Survivors include by her daughter, Sherri Cumberland White and husband Harold D. White; brother, William J. (Billy) Henderson Jr. of Atlanta, Ga.; five grandchildren: Michael F. Cumberland II of Jackson, John W. (Wes) Cumberland and his wife Christina of Nashville, Tenn., Kimberly W. Lee and her husband Brian of New Bern, N.C., Jonathan H. White and his wife Britley of Forest, and Taylor C. Cumberland of Hattiesburg; and, six great-grandchildren. 

    Mrs. Cumberland was preceded in death by her husband, Johnnie F. Cumberland; son, Michael F. Cumberland; and sister, Barbara H. Harford.

    Pallbearers will be Michael Cumberland II, Wes Cumberland, Jonathan White, Harold Williamson, Irby Lang, Stan Suire, Brad Carter, and Luther Gordon.

    In lieu of flowers, donations may be to made to First Assembly of God Church in Meridian. 

    Visitation will be Wednesday, from 1 p.m. to 3 p.m., at the funeral home.
